Researchers clash over whether AI research is truly '99% automated'
binarybits · x · 2026-08-18
Timothy Lee (@binarybits) and @ketanrama debate whether AI research can be fully automated. Lee analogizes party planning: strategic decisions (who to invite) differ from execution (sending and tracking individual emails), and AI research mixes both. He questions the confidence that top researchers' labor — like Sholto's — can be totally automated, arguing current human-vs-AI labor shares don't support it.
